The Fredericksburg German Christmas Pyramid

Some may call it a super-sized ornament or a giant children’s toy, but what really is that wooden, spinning thing in the middle of Fredericksburg each holiday season? What is it? The 26-foot carousel-like structure is called a Weihnachtspyramide , or Christmas Pyramid. These wooden pyramids are a…

The Fredericksburg Maibaum

Fredericksburg Maibaum Maibaums (Maypoles) are erected in Bavarian villages for festivals and are later used as frameworks for symbols of the villages’ histories or points of interest. The Fredericksburg Maibaum was erected in 1991 to symbolize the history of Fredericksburg, which was founded in…
